 General Description:

In October, 2002 Pope John Paul II updated the prayers of the Rosary for the first time in five centuries when he issued his Apostolic Letter "Rosarium Virginis Mariae." The rosary is the best-known devotional practice of the Catholic Church. Designating this the Year of the Rosary (October 2002 - October 2003), Pope John Paul II added a new set of "mysteries" - events in the life if Jesus - for worshipers to reflect on the mystery of salvation and the role of Mary as intercessor. He has also invited the faithful to pray the rosary for peace.

"The addition will give 'fresh life' and 'renewed attention' to the rosary as a vital part of Christian spirituality," the Pope has said.

The rosary was standardized in the 16th century and called for contemplating on the fifteen mysteries, clustered in groups of five: the Joyful Mysteries of Christ's birth, the Sorrowful Mysteries of his crucifixion, and the Glorious Mysteries of his resurrection. Different mysteries are contemplated on each day, with the Glorious repeated on Sundays. Now, on Thursday, the Pope asks Catholics to reflect on five Mysteries of Light: Christ's baptism, his first miracle at Cana, his proclaiming the coming of the Kingdom of God, his Transfiguration in front of three disciples, and the institution of the Eucharist as a sacrament.

Mysteries of Light: Meditations on the Mysteries of the Rosary offers simple meditations written by Pope John Paul II on each of the 20 mysteries of the rosary, along with 25 stunning color illustrations (icons) woven throughout the text.

Icon reproductions are taken from Helen Protopapadakis-Papconstantinou's collection and make this book a beautiful and thoughtful prayer book and marvelous gift-giving idea.
